Steps Involved in Setting Up an Industrial Solar Plant


A company solar energy project starts with an energy audit and site inspection to assess potential. Specialists develop efficient solutions that include panels, mounts, and tracking systems.

Licensed installers carry out the setup safely and in compliance with standards. After setup, the system connects to the grid or includes battery storage for hybrid operations.

How Industrial Solar Systems Influence Economy and Environment


The impact of solar industrial installations extends to financial industrial solar and ecological gains. Payback often occurs within four to six years, followed by decades of free energy generation. Renewable adoption limits fossil dependence, supporting carbon neutrality.

Keeping Industrial Solar Systems Efficient


A key strength of industrial solar systems is industrial solar their minimal maintenance need. Today’s systems include online monitoring to check performance instantly. Routine upkeep ensures optimal function, often lasting beyond 25 years.

Minimal attention keeps the system fully efficient and productive over time.
